Creamed Spinach Ingredients

• This creamy side dish will soothe your soul.

For the Spinach

  • Fresh Spinach – Provides the vibrant base; steaming keeps it bright and tender. Substitute frozen spinach if necessary, ensuring it's fully thawed and drained.

For the Sauce

  • Butter – Adds a rich flavor and helps sauté the onions; olive oil can be used for a lighter dish.
  • Onions – Finely chopped to impart sweetness; shallots are a great alternative for a milder note.
  • All-Purpose Flour – Thickens the luscious sauce; for a gluten-free option, use a gluten-free flour blend.
  • Salt – Enhances all the flavors; adjust according to your preference.
  • White Pepper – Offers warmth without visible specks; black pepper is a substitute if you prefer.
  • Whole Milk – Creates a creamy consistency; low-fat milk can be used for a lighter touch.
  • Heavy Whipping Cream – Adds a luxurious finish; you can replace it with half-and-half for reduced richness.
  • Parmesan Cheese – Brings umami depth; nutritional yeast can serve as a dairy-free option.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Creamed Spinach

Step 1: Prep Spinach
Begin by trimming and washing 1 pound of fresh spinach thoroughly under cold water to remove any grit. In a large pot, steam the spinach for about 3-4 minutes until it wilts beautifully. Once done, transfer the spinach to a colander, drain it, and gently squeeze out excess moisture to ensure your creamed spinach isn't watery.

Step 2: Cook Onions
In a Dutch oven or large skillet, melt 2 tablespoons of butter over medium-high heat. Once melted, add 1 finely chopped onion and sauté for 5-7 minutes until the onions become tender and translucent. This process will bring out the natural sweetness, forming a flavorful base for your creamy sauce.

Step 3: Thicken Sauce
Sprinkle in 2 tablespoons of all-purpose flour, along with ½ teaspoon of salt and ¼ teaspoon of white pepper, stirring constantly for about 1 minute to create a roux. Gradually whisk in 1 cup of whole milk and ½ cup of heavy whipping cream, bringing the mixture to a low boil. Keep stirring until the sauce thickens (1-2 minutes) and can coat the back of a spoon beautifully.

Step 4: Combine Spinach
Add ½ cup of grated Parmesan cheese to the thickened sauce, stirring until it melts into a luscious, creamy mixture. Gently fold in the wilted spinach, ensuring it’s well-coated with the cheesy sauce. Allow everything to heat through for another 2-3 minutes on low heat, keeping an eye on the texture to prevent separation.

Step 5: Serve
Once your creamed spinach is hot and thoroughly mixed, transfer it to a serving dish. Garnish with additional Parmesan cheese and a sprinkle of white pepper if desired to elevate the presentation. Serve immediately, and enjoy the delightful flavors of this comforting side dish alongside your favorite main courses!

Expert Tips for Creamed Spinach

  • Drain Thoroughly: Ensure that all excess moisture is squeezed out after steaming the spinach. This prevents a watery creamed spinach that can dilute flavors.

  • Low and Slow: After adding the spinach, keep the heat on low to maintain a smooth texture and avoid sauce separation. High heat can cause the cream to break.

  • Make-Ahead Magic: This dish can be prepared a day in advance. Simply refrigerate and reheat gently, adding a splash of milk or cream to restore creaminess.

  • Garnish Wisely: Elevate the presentation by garnishing your creamed spinach with extra Parmesan or a sprinkle of freshly grated nutmeg for added depth.

  • Creamy Consistency: Adjust the ratio of milk and cream based on your desired creaminess—more cream for rich, indulgent results or more milk for a lighter version!

How to Store and Freeze Creamed Spinach

Fridge: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Reheat gently on the stovetop to avoid separation.

Freezer: For longer storage, freeze creamed spinach in portions for up to 2 months. Transfer to the fridge overnight to thaw before reheating.

Reheating: When reheating, add a splash of milk or cream to restore the creamy texture, heating over low heat until warmed through.

Avoid Watery Texture: Ensure enough moisture is removed before storing to maintain the dish's rich consistency.

What if my creamed spinach turns out watery?
Don’t worry! A common issue is excess moisture from the spinach. To avoid this, make sure to drain and squeeze out any excess water after steaming. Also, if you find your final dish too watery, you can thicken it by simmering on low heat, allowing it to cook a bit longer until some of the liquid evaporates.

Ingredients
  

For the Spinach
  • 1 pound fresh spinach or substitute with frozen spinach, thawed and drained
For the Sauce
  • 2 tablespoons butter or olive oil for a lighter dish
  • 1 medium onion finely chopped; shallots can be used for a milder flavor
  • 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our substitute with gluten-free flour blend if needed
  • ½ teaspoon salt adjust to taste
  • ¼ teaspoon white pepper black pepper can be used as a substitute
  • 1 cup whole milk or low-fat milk for a lighter version
  • ½ cup heavy whipping cream or half-and-half for reduced richness
  • ½ cup Parmesan cheese grated; nutritional yeast for a dairy-free option
Optional Garnishes
  • to taste extra Parmesan cheese for garnish
  • to taste white pepper for additional warmth

Equipment

  • large pot
  • colander
  • Dutch oven or large skillet

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ions for Creamed Spinach
  1. Trim and wash 1 pound of fresh spinach thoroughly under cold water. Steam the spinach for about 3-4 minutes until it wilts. Transfer to a colander, drain, and squeeze out excess moisture.
  2. In a Dutch oven, melt 2 tablespoons of butter over medium-high heat. Add 1 finely chopped onion and sauté for 5-7 minutes until tender and translucent.
  3. Sprinkle in 2 tablespoons of flour, ½ teaspoon of salt, and ¼ teaspoon of white pepper, stirring for about 1 minute. Gradually whisk in 1 cup of whole milk and ½ cup of heavy whipping cream, bringing to a low boil and stirring until thick (1-2 minutes).
  4. Add ½ cup of grated Parmesan cheese, stirring until melted. Fold in the wilted spinach and heat through for another 2-3 minutes on low heat.
  5. Transfer to a serving dish, garnish with extra Parmesan and a sprinkle of white pepper, and serve immediately.

Nutrition

Serving: 1cupCalories: 250kcalCarbohydrates: 10gProtein: 7gFat: 22gSaturated Fat: 14gCholesterol: 60mgSodium: 400mgPotassium: 400mgFiber: 3gSugar: 2gVitamin A: 2500IUVitamin C: 25mgCalcium: 250mgIron: 3mg

Notes

Ensure excess moisture is drained from the spinach to prevent a watery texture. This dish can be made a day in advance and reheated gently.
